Tips For Protecting Your Business And Employees

As a business, there’s a responsibility to look after your staff. It’s important that the business is prioritized to a degree, especially if you’re the business owner. There are plenty of tips that can help ensure a business is doing all it can to protect both the business itself and its employees.

For any business entering into a new year, here are some top tips that will help keep the business operating safely and efficiently for all involved.

1. Keep the business premises clean and clutter-free

The business premises should be a clean and clutter-free space. It’s important that you’re keeping the business tidy for the sake of employees to feel comfortable and productive within the workspace.

Not only that but when it comes to a business, any guests or clients who come to visit the business premises will have a first impression that impacts the business. You want it to be a good first impression so be sure to declutter regularly and keep the business premises clean to avoid too much sickness.

2. Purchase the right insurance policies

Insurance is an absolute must-have for businesses in today’s world. There’s no end to the potential issues that can come from running a business so making sure you’re covered for the most part is worthwhile.

3. Provide cyber training for online security

Cyber training is an absolute must nowadays because there are so many hackers out there who are determined to steal data and compromise businesses of all shapes and sizes. Giving staff online security training for cyber crime purposes, it’ll also help improve their awareness of security and data security in particular.

Training your staff in cyber security is something that’s extremely valuable, especially in this digital-dominating world we now live in.

4. Have the best onboarding process for new hires

Onboarding is one of the most crucial parts of recruitment that you want to get right. Onboarding is something you shouldn’t skimp on when dedicating time and effort to training every new hire that comes into the business.

Look at how you can improve the onboarding process so that it continues to exceed and become better for every single employee that joins the fold this year.

5. Communicate with your employees

Communication is key when it comes to running a business and internal communications need to be spot on. Improving your communications with employees and within the departments, keeps everyone on the same page.

There are no messages lost in translation, which helps to improve productivity and success for various projects employees are responsible for.
